A few months ago, I noticed on the bill that Telefonica had upped my ADSL from 3Mbs to 10Mbs, for free.
Nice, but it wasn’t any faster. I checked with the rep, who confirmed that as the switchboards around here are slowly being upgraded, they’re giving you faster broadband for the same price, as and when it’s available. He said it would probably kick in at some point, and just to wait.
I then forgot all about it. Until Sunday, when the internet was atrocious.
So I rang 1002 and went through the automated process of repeating in a loud voice lentitud ADSL everytime the computer asked me what was wrong.
The computer at the other end ran a diagnosis and told me it wanted to update the firmware on the router. Go ahead I shrugged.
10 minutes later, when that had finished, I was up and running at 9,2 Mbs !
So there we go. If you see that they’ve updated your Mbs on the bill, but you continue to crawl along at the old speeds, ring 1002 and complain.
